Output 8085336de30cdac7981d4e455eae9c487565adf4faa66af201db81f648a6008f:3

value
46566209232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75bbfeede8201b23ed2ea1553484f9523872c91f OP_EQUAL
address
MJdgW41icijdKnSFQeHgmsY1h62NY1FRZg
transaction
8085336de30cdac7981d4e455eae9c487565adf4faa66af201db81f648a6008f
spent
true